Monkey Man (2024) Movie Review: A Thrilling Cinematic Experience

M

An Action-Packed Journey Blending Tradition and Modernity

Monkey Man delivers an exhilarating cinematic experience that effortlessly combines elements of traditional storytelling with modern action-driven visuals. Directed by Dev Patel, the film stands out as a bold entry into the action-drama genre. As a first-time directorial project, Patel’s work brims with creativity and intensity, making this movie a highly anticipated release of 2024.

Stunning Direction and Captivating Visual Storytelling

From the opening scene to the epic finale, the film engrosses viewers with its masterful direction and well-paced storytelling. Patel’s attention to detail and his ability to weave in cultural undertones make Monkey Man a refreshing entry. The cinematography is breathtaking, with lush backdrops and stylistic fight choreography that keeps audiences glued to their seats. The fight sequences, in particular, bring a unique flavor with a mix of martial arts and modern combat techniques, making them memorable without becoming repetitive.

A Powerful Storyline Rooted in Redemption

Though specific plot points are best experienced spoiler-free, the heart of the story lies in its protagonist’s journey of redemption. The seamless narrative combines action, suspense, and introspection while highlighting themes of resilience and self-discovery. Patel’s commitment to showcasing the human story beneath the chaos truly shines, offering viewers more than just a typical action movie experience.

Brilliant Performances from the Cast

The cast of Monkey Man delivers solid performances that elevate the story. Dev Patel takes on the lead role effortlessly, bringing depth, emotion, and physicality to his character. The supporting cast also deserves recognition, especially for their nuanced portrayals that add complexity to the film’s layered narrative. Each actor contributes to the sense of urgency and stakes, ensuring viewers remain fully invested in their journey.

Immersive Background Score and Riveting Action

One of the standout features of Monkey Man is its background score. It heightens the tension during action sequences and adds a soulful touch to emotional moments. The film’s sound design blends seamlessly with its storytelling, taking the overall experience up a notch. Fans of action films will particularly appreciate the creative fight choreography, which balances realism with cinematic flair.

An Exploration of Cultural Themes

Monkey Man delves into cultural influences, showcasing traditions uniquely integrated into the film’s modern setting. It’s striking how the movie draws on spirituality and mythology, subtly weaving them into its high-octane plot. This cultural grounding gives the film an authentic edge, setting it apart from formulaic action flicks.
